Nutella Sandwich Rolls

I saw this in a magazine and thought I'd post for all the little ones & not so little ones that like nutella!!!! You can use other chocolate hazelnut spreads if you like. These make a nice change from "Fairy Bread" and are ideal for childrens parties or just for a treat.

12 -24 rolls (change servings and units)

Ingredients

Directions

  1. 1
    Using a rolling pin roll out the bread slices to flatten.
  2. 2
    Spread each slice with nutella.
  3. 3
    Sprinkle over the hundreds & thousands.
  4. 4
    Roll up as you would a swiss roll.
  5. 5
    Either cut in half to make smaller or for a party piece tie 3 rolls (either halved or whole) together with a ribbon and serve.
